This was the second reshuffle in top-level army posts in less than 10 days and followed Rahman's meetings with the army chief.
Lt Gen Mohammad Shaheenul Haque and Lt Gen Mohammad Faizur Rahman have switched roles, with Haque taking over as QMG and Rahman assuming charge as commandant of the National Defence College. Rahman is alleged to have close ties with Pakistan.
Last year, Rahman tried to take over the reins of Bangladesh Army but the move was foiled. ET had then reported that Rahman, with support of a few other generals, had moved to replace Gen Waqar-uz-Zaman as the army chief but did not receive adequate support from the senior leadership of the army.
In January 2025, Rahman had engaged with a delegation of Pakistan's Inter-Services Intelligence, which was visiting Dhaka to push Islamabad's agenda.
Maj Gen Hossain Al Morshed, general officer commanding (GOC) of the 19 infantry division, has been appointed the new adjutant general at army headquarters. In turn, Maj Gen Md Hakimuzzaman, the current adjutant general, has been appointed the new commandant of the Military Institute of Science and Technology (MIST), according to a report in Bangladesh's leading English daily The Daily Star. Maj Gen Md Nasim Parvez, who was serving as commandant of MIST, has been transferred to the ministry of foreign affairs.
The first round of reshuffle was carried out on February 22 when several top-level army officers were transferred, including the chief of general staff, the principal staff officer and the chief of the Directorate General of Forces Intelligence (DGFI).
